31 Brimmer Street is a historic three-story condominium building constructed in 1880. This property offers condo units with 1 and 2-bedroom configurations, blending timeless architectural charm with modern conveniences. The building incorporates practical amenities such as elevator access and reliable hot water supply, enhancing comfort for residents. Beacon Hill, a historic gem in Suffolk County, MA, is renowned for its charming cobblestone streets and Federal-style rowhouses. This district offers a variety of attractions, such as the Massachusetts State House and the picturesque Boston Common. Residents and visitors can enjoy quaint boutiques, artisanal cafes, and fine dining establishments that dot the area. Its streets are pedestrian-friendly, and the neighborhood boasts excellent access to public transportation, including multiple subway lines and bus routes, making commuting a breeze while maintaining its serene and timeless elegance.
